How Aritzia Stock Has Been Trading Recently
Aritzia (TSX:ATZ) has attracted attention after a period of mixed share price moves. The stock is up about 0.8% over the past day and 3.9% over the past week.
These shorter term gains contrast with a decline of roughly 11% over the past month and about 5% over the past 3 months. This may prompt investors to reassess their view of the company's recent trading range.

Another View On Aritzia's Valuation
The community narrative and analyst work suggest Aritzia looks about 21.5% undervalued against a CA$178.00 fair value. On the other hand, the current P/E of 35x sits above both peers at 32.5x and the North American Specialty Retail average of 20.3x, as well as the fair ratio of 35x. That points to valuation risk if growth or margins do not keep pace.
